What is included in program fees?
  • 4-7 credits of tuition at the UAG
  • All program, lab, and field fees
  • Full use of UAG’s labs and facilities
  • Double occupancy housing (2 students/bedroom), typically with host families or in student dorms
  • On-site orientation and emergency support
  • All ground transportation for host country excursions
  • Double-occupancy accommodation (with breakfast included) in tourist-class hotels during any overnight group travel.*
    In special situations, we might stay in a non-traditional, "cultural" location for a short period of time (e.g. monastery, farmhouse). We never stay in student hostels
  • All admission fees to museums and cultural institutions visited with the group
  • All guide fees for group trips and excursions
  • Airport pickup and transfer from Guadalajara’s International Airport (if you arrive/depart with the group). All airport transfers when travelling with the group
  • Medical insurance for overseas medical expense (up to $100,000 in expenses), accidental death or medical evacuation / repatriation
  • Use of a GSM cell phone handset
What is not included in program fees?
  • Airfare from the US to Guadalajara
  • Foreign Visas
  • Textbooks
  • Student meals, except as noted above
  • Personal expenses and travel
  • Cost of cell phone calls
